Chris Jericho’s future in AEW might be up in the air, but Tony Khan just made it crystal clear where he stands.

During the ROH Death Before Dishonor media call on August 29, 2025, Khan addressed Jericho’s contract status and possible return to WWE—and he didn’t shy away from praising the former AEW World Champion.

While speculation about Jericho’s return to WWE hit a fever pitch thanks to a recent Wrestling Observer report suggesting he could make a surprise Royal Rumble appearance in 2026, Khan’s tone was far from bitter. In fact, he expressed nothing but gratitude for Jericho’s work across AEW and ROH.

“If and when the time presents itself, I would love to have him back. He’s always in the highest of standing in AEW or ROH.”

That kind of statement could easily read like a farewell message. But in this case, it sounds more like a reminder that Jericho has an open-door policy if he ever decides to return to the AEW fold.

This comes just days after reports that most people in AEW wouldn’t know Jericho’s plans because his creative is handled directly by Tony Khan himself. It was also reported that WWE wasn’t currently discussing him in their creative meetings either, despite the company’s YouTube Vault quietly uploading old Jericho matches against Roman Reigns and John Cena—something fans saw as a possible hint.

As of now, Jericho’s AEW deal reportedly runs through late 2025. What happens after that remains uncertain—but one thing is clear: Tony Khan isn’t closing any doors.
